Welfare Considerations

The free-range label is not a welfare guarantee. Standard free-range using fast-growing breeds still subjects birds to the lameness, cardiovascular disease, and breast muscle myopathy of conventional intensive production. True welfare improvement requires combining outdoor access with slower-growing genetics, lower stocking densities, environmental enrichment, and natural light. Certification schemes like RSPCA Assured, Soil Association Organic, and Label Rouge specify requirements across all these dimensions. Consumer understanding of what certification means is essential for effective market signals to drive real welfare improvement.
